Why This Cheesecake Is Special

Unlike traditional cheesecake made only with cream cheese, this version combines:

✔ Cream cheese for structure
✔ Mascarpone for silkiness
✔ Real vanilla bean for elevated flavor

The result?

A creamy, rich cheesecake with a melt-in-your-mouth texture and beautifully golden top — just like the one in your photo.

Full Ingredient List (9-inch Springform Pan – 10–12 Slices)

For the Graham Cracker Crust

• 1 ¾ cups graham cracker crumbs (about 12 full sheets)
• ¼ cup granulated sugar
• ½ teaspoon cinnamon (optional)
• 6 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
• Pinch of salt

For the Cheesecake Filling

• 16 oz (450g) full-fat cream cheese, room temperature
• 8 oz (225g) mascarpone cheese, room temperature
• 1 cup granulated sugar
• 3 large eggs, room temperature
• 1 cup heavy cream
• 1 tablespoon pure vanilla extract
• Seeds from 1 whole vanilla bean (or 1 teaspoon vanilla bean paste)
• 1 tablespoon cornstarch
• Pinch of salt

Optional Vanilla Glaze (For Shine)

• ½ cup heavy cream
• 2 tablespoons powdered sugar
• ½ teaspoon vanilla extract

Ingredient Tips for the Perfect Texture

Room Temperature Ingredients

This prevents lumps and ensures a smooth filling.

Use Full-Fat Mascarpone

Lower-fat versions change the texture.

Do Not Overmix

Overmixing adds too much air and can cause cracking.

Step-by-Step Instructions

Step 1: Prepare the Crust

Preheat oven to 325°F (163°C).

Mix:

  • Graham crumbs
  • Sugar
  • Cinnamon
  • Melted butter
  • Salt

Press firmly into a 9-inch springform pan.

Bake 10 minutes.

Cool while preparing filling.

Step 2: Make the Filling

In a large bowl, beat:

Cream cheese + mascarpone until smooth.

Add sugar and mix gently.

Add eggs one at a time, mixing just until combined.

Stir in:

  • Heavy cream
  • Vanilla extract
  • Vanilla bean seeds
  • Cornstarch
  • Salt

Mix until smooth but do not overwhip.

Pour filling over crust.

Place springform pan inside a larger roasting pan.

Add hot water halfway up sides.

Bake 60–70 minutes.

Center should jiggle slightly but not look liquid.

Step 4: Slow Cool

Turn oven off.

Crack door open.

Let cheesecake cool inside oven 1 hour.

Then refrigerate at least 6 hours (overnight best).

Storage Tips

Refrigerator:
Up to 5 days.

Freezer:
Wrap tightly. Freeze up to 2 months.

Thaw overnight in refrigerator.

Common Questions

Can I skip the water bath?
Yes, but water bath prevents cracking.

Can I use only mascarpone?
It becomes softer and less structured.

How do I know it’s done?
Edges set, center jiggles slightly.

Can I add lemon zest?
Yes! 1 teaspoon brightens flavor beautifully.
